Output d8b7e2622bb369a4b72b48c5730729dc6843ef0accfc28a6d30e2683ca165b23:1

value
33382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d955824a388966986da407ed97e941cf4f46680a OP_EQUAL
address
3MWAzSH1wzV4tkKqiAp5gXAay2wxQhNm8S
transaction
d8b7e2622bb369a4b72b48c5730729dc6843ef0accfc28a6d30e2683ca165b23